    What is the Goethe Certificate B2?

    The Goethe Certificate B2 is a thorough language test that covers all 4 language skills: reading, composing, listening, and speaking. It is created to evaluate whether a prospect can:

    • Understand the essences of complex texts on both concrete and abstract topics.
    • Connect with native speakers with a high degree of fluency and spontaneity.
    • Produce clear, detailed text on a vast array of topics and explain a perspective on a topical concern.
    • Comprehend extended speech and lectures, and follow complicated lines of argument.

    Structure of the Goethe Certificate B2 Exam

    The Goethe Certificate B2 exam is divided into four sections, each designed to test a different language ability:

    1.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)

      • Duration: 60 minutes
      • Format: Candidates read numerous texts, including short articles, essays, and literary excerpts, and answer multiple-choice questions, true/false statements, and short-answer questions.
      • Skills Assessed: Ability to understand and analyze intricate texts, extract crucial details, and infer meaning from context.
    2.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)

      • Duration: 40 minutes
      • Format: Candidates listen to recordings of conversations, interviews, and monologues and answer multiple-choice concerns, true/false statements, and short-answer questions.
      • Skills Assessed: Ability to understand spoken German in numerous contexts, consisting of official and casual settings, and to follow intricate arguments.
    3. Writing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)

      • Duration: 60 minutes

    4. Speaking (Mündlicher Ausdruck)

      • Duration: 15 minutes (including preparation time)
      • Format: Candidates take part in a structured discussion with an examiner, talking about different subjects and taking part in role-plays.
      • Skills Assessed: Ability to interact fluently and spontaneously, express viewpoints, and engage in significant dialogue.

    Preparation Tips for the Goethe Certificate B2

    1. Practice Regularly: Consistent practice is key to enhancing language skills. Utilize a range of resources, such as books, online courses, and language exchange programs.

    2. Check out Widely: Read a variety of texts, consisting of news posts, books, and academic documents, to expand your vocabulary and improve your comprehension skills.

    3. Listen Actively: Listen to German podcasts, view German TV programs and films, and attend language meetups to enhance your listening skills and get utilized to different accents and speaking styles.

    4. Write Regularly: Practice writing essays, letters, and reports in German. Seek feedback from teachers or native speakers to fine-tune your composing skills.

    5. Speak Confidently: Engage in conversations with native speakers or language partners to develop your speaking skills and get self-confidence in utilizing the language.

    6. Take Practice Tests: Familiarize yourself with the exam format by taking practice tests. This will help you manage your time efficiently and reduce anxiety on exam day.
